Transaction 543db035c8a251247228b80f51a5ea18a08fd64f707e5559979eb61e71172cfa
1 Input
1 Output
-
543db035c8a251247228b80f51a5ea18a08fd64f707e5559979eb61e71172cfa:0
- value
- 170000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8185448783c41924d1a9fb321c69d7c51e61e89 OP_EQUAL
- address
- 3H1pbCK7PmQ17dfXfjaFRzZYRHt9X7khyd